(2-nitrophenyl) (2S)-4-amino-2-[(2-methylpropan-2-yl)oxycarbonylamino]-4-oxobutanoate

Base Information
  • Chemical Name:(2-nitrophenyl) (2S)-4-amino-2-[(2-methylpropan-2-yl)oxycarbonylamino]-4-oxobutanoate
  • CAS No.:38605-58-2
  • Molecular Formula:C15H19N3O7
  • Molecular Weight:353.33
  • Hs Code.:2924299090
  • DSSTox Substance ID:DTXSID70427008
  • Wikidata:Q82239783
  • Mol file:38605-58-2.mol
(2-nitrophenyl) (2S)-4-amino-2-[(2-methylpropan-2-yl)oxycarbonylamino]-4-oxobutanoate

Synonyms:38605-58-2;(2-nitrophenyl) (2S)-4-amino-2-[(2-methylpropan-2-yl)oxycarbonylamino]-4-oxobutanoate;Boc-Asn-o-nitrophenyl ester;CTK8G1605;Nalpha-Boc-L-asparagine 2-nitrophenyl ester;DTXSID70427008;(S)-2-Nitrophenyl4-amino-2-((tert-butoxycarbonyl)amino)-4-oxobutanoate

Chemical Property of (2-nitrophenyl) (2S)-4-amino-2-[(2-methylpropan-2-yl)oxycarbonylamino]-4-oxobutanoate
Chemical Property:
  • PSA:153.54000 
  • LogP:2.88330 
  • Storage Temp.:-15°C 
  • XLogP3:1.1
  • Hydrogen Bond Donor Count:2
  • Hydrogen Bond Acceptor Count:7
  • Rotatable Bond Count:8
  • Exact Mass:353.12229995
  • Heavy Atom Count:25
  • Complexity:524
